Charlestown Shooting Today: Police Respond to Reported Gunfire as Investigation Underway in Boston, MA

Police in Charlestown, Boston responded today to a reported shooting incident, prompting an active investigation as officers secure the area and gather evidence.


Authorities in Boston’s Charlestown neighborhood responded today to reports of a shooting, leading to a heavy police presence and an active investigation in the area.

According to early reports, officers were dispatched after gunfire was reported in a residential section of Charlestown. Upon arrival, police secured the scene and began collecting evidence while speaking with witnesses to determine what happened.

At this time, officials have not released full confirmed details regarding the number of victims or the severity of any injuries. The investigation is ongoing as law enforcement works to piece together the circumstances surrounding the incident.

Charlestown, a historic neighborhood in Boston, has seen prior isolated shooting investigations in recent years, with police often responding quickly to secure affected areas and ensure public safety.

Residents in the area were advised to avoid the scene while emergency crews continued their work. Roads in nearby sections were temporarily affected as officers maintained a perimeter.

Authorities are expected to release further verified updates as the investigation continues and more information becomes available.
